IPL 2025: Sunrisers Hyderabad Eliminated from Playoff Race After Rain Washes Out Clash Against Delhi Capitals

Hyderabad, May 6 – The playoff hopes for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) in the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2025 officially came to an end after their crucial encounter against Delhi Capitals was abandoned due to persistent rain and a wet outfield at the Rajiv Gandhi International Stadium on Monday.

Sunrisers Hyderabad Eliminated from Playoff

With the match yielding no result, both teams were awarded one point each. The shared points scenario left SRH with only 7 points from 11 matches, mathematically eliminating them from the race to the top four. This marks Sunrisers Hyderabad as the third team to exit the playoff contention this season.

Bowling Brilliance Overshadowed by Rain

Despite the disappointment, SRH bowlers delivered a commendable performance before the rain took center stage. Opting to bowl first after winning the toss, captain Pat Cummins led from the front as Delhi’s top order crumbled under pressure.

Delhi’s innings began on a shaky note, losing five wickets for just 29 runs within the first 7.1 overs. Cummins dismissed Karun Nair in the opening over and followed it up by sending back Faf du Plessis and Abhishek Porel in quick succession. Harshal Patel and Jaydev Unadkat joined the attack, removing Axar Patel and KL Rahul respectively.

Stubbs and Ashutosh Rescue Delhi With Gritty Partnership

With Delhi Capitals in deep trouble, Tristan Stubbs and impact player Ashutosh Sharma stabilized the innings. Stubbs remained unbeaten on 41 off 36 balls, while Ashutosh contributed a valuable 41 off just 26 deliveries. Their crucial 66-run partnership propelled Delhi to a fighting total of 133 for 7 before the skies opened up.

However, persistent rain showers halted further play, leading the umpires to call off the match without resumption of the second innings.

Season Ends Early for SRH

Sunrisers Hyderabad’s campaign in IPL 2025 has been marked by inconsistency and narrow losses. Despite having a strong bowling unit and flashes of individual brilliance, the team failed to convert crucial moments into victories. With only three league games remaining, the franchise now looks ahead to building for the next season.

Delhi Capitals, meanwhile, remain in the hunt for a playoff berth, with the extra point proving vital in a tightly contested leaderboard.
